GitHub Copilot

GitHub Copilot is "Your AI pair programmer". It uses the OpenAI Codex to suggest code and entire functions in real-time, right from your editor. GitHub Copilot provides suggestions for numerous languages and a wide variety of frameworks, but works especially well for Python, JavaScript, TypeScript, Ruby, Go, C# and C++.
